Company Overview

AgEagle Aerial Systems, Inc., operating under the trade name EagleNXT, specializes in the design and delivery of autonomous uncrewed aerial systems for global operations. The enterprise functions within the Technology sector, specifically categorized under the Computer Hardware industry, which defines its focus on the development and manufacturing of physical computing equipment. The company's operational scale is characterized by a market capitalization of $38.31M, annual revenue of $12.64M, and an employee base of 50 individuals. About AgEagle Aerial Systems, Inc.

AgEagle Aerial Systems, Inc., doing business as EagleNXT, through its subsidiaries, designs and delivers autonomous uncrewed aerial systems. It operates through Drones and Sensors segments. The company offers senseFly, an uncrewed aerial vehicle; MicaSense, a multi spectral camera; and Ground Control, a cloud-based plug-and-play operating system that enabled pilots and large enterprises to operate drone fleets, fly autonomously, collaborate globally, visualize data, and integrate with existing business systems and processes. It also offers uncrewed aerial vehicles under the eBee TAC, eBee X, and eBee VISION brands; and sensor solutions, such as Altum-PT, RedEdge-P, RedEdge-Pdual, and REdEdge PTriple. It serves agriculture, military/defense, public safety, surveying/mapping, and utilities/engineering industries. AgEagle Aerial Systems, Inc. was founded in 2010 and is headquartered in Allen, Texas.
